  • CMC Cardiac Medicine Certification Acute Coronary Syndrome (ACS): any group of clinical symptoms resulting from acute myocardial ischemia. - begins with the rupture of atherosclerotic plaque, creating an injured area on the endothelium. platelet activation of the coagulation cascade and the formation of a thrombus over the injured area ensues - restricted blood flow, cardiac ischemia and chest pain, the most common symptom of ACS.
